Output de39e1c1419d94d3b60c29b728c75493a4d3545ad46c9bb6f29253008999d137:1

value
21242698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 754635328e43a4489cbc5aa4a4cf748b1444e2c7 OP_EQUALVERIFY OP_CHECKSIG
address
1Bh6AZw77eqLL9Z5VEeoqUrkWJbZNZ6rbA
transaction
de39e1c1419d94d3b60c29b728c75493a4d3545ad46c9bb6f29253008999d137
spent
true